    No chap it a quartz 7C43-7010 it was part of Seiko's Professional diver range in the 80s

    The case is very similar
    The case looks just like the 007 at first glance but they have slightly different dimensions to the quartz.

    Apropos of nothing I think the quartz is a far better choice as a beater/tool watch.

    Another one to show how the green can change from almost black to this hastily taken pic (which is obviously inside, in the natural sunlight its pretty impressive).

    The Sumo is what got me into Seiko's back in 2010, I've owned 4 since. This iteration (although not one for the purists with the ps/x) is by far the best. Timekeeping is within a couple of seconds a day, I prefer the bezel font and the sapphire is a big improvement.
    Paired with the strapcode jubilee and mm clasp (which some don't like either), it's nigh on perfect, for a Sumo :-)

    First year (1978) Seiko 7548-700B with SKX007 insert, black day and date wheels, double domed (non AR coated) sapphire and NOS crown. A light case refinish. Just finished. The original wabi'd Pepsi insert and original crystal are tucked away.
